html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ote,
pre, form, fieldset, table, th, td { margin: 0; padding: 0; }
BODY {
	FONT-SIZE: 12px;
	background-color:#459F09;
	color: #1E1E1E;
		line-height: 18px;}
ul, li { list-style:none; }
img {border:0;}
.hackbox {
	CLEAR: both;
	BORDER: 0px;
	MARGIN-TOP: 0px;
	font-size:0; 	
	line-height:0;
	VISIBILITY: hidden;}
a{ color:#2E2E2E; text-decoration:none;}
a:hover { color:#FF6600; text-decoration:underline;}
.red a {color:#FF0000;}
.red a:hover {color:#CC0000;}
.imgab a img,imgab a IMG {padding:1px; border:1px solid #ccc;}
.imgab a:hover IMG {padding:1px; border:1px solid #ff0000; }
.imgab2 a img,imgab2 a IMG {padding:3px; border:1px solid #ddd;}
.imgab2 a:hover IMG {padding:3px; border:1px solid #ff0000; }
.overhack{	word-break:keep-all;
	white-space:nowrap;
	overflow:hidden;
	text-overflow:ellipsis;}
.paddingtop5 { padding:5px 0 0 0;}
.margintop5 { margin-top:5px;}
.margintop8 { margin-top:8px;}
.margintop10 { margin-top:10px;}
.margintop15 { margin-top:15px;}
.marginleft10 { margin-left:10px;}
.marginleft8 { margin-left:8px;}
.paddingtop8 { padding-top:8px;}
.paddingbottom10 { padding-bottom:10px;}
.wrap { width:960px; margin:0 auto; }

.float_l { float:left;}
.float_r { float:right;}

/*+++++++++ foot ++++*/
.foot {
	text-align:center;
	font-size:12px;
	color:#333333;
	line-height:20px;
	font-family:Arial, Helvetica, sans-serif;
	padding:8px 0;
	border-top: 1px solid #ccc;
	width:960px;
	margin:0 auto;
	clear: both;
	background-color: #FFFFFF;
}
.foot p a { margin:0 6px;}







.top {
	width:960px;
	height:33px;
	background:url(images/a_01.jpg) repeat-x;
	margin:0 auto;
	background-color: #FFFFFF;}
.top span {
	background:url(images/logo.jpg) no-repeat;
	margin-left:10px;
	width: 120px;
	display: block;
	height: 33px;
	float: left;}
.top span a {
	display:block;
	width:120px;
	height:33px;}
.top div {
	float:right;
	color: #333333;
	line-height: 33px;
	padding-right: 5px;}
.top div a { margin:0 6px;}
.banner {width:960px;margin:0 auto; background:url(images/banner.jpg) no-repeat #fff; height:201px;}
.tip { background:url(images/navBg_g2.gif) no-repeat #fff; font-family:Arial, Helvetica, sans-serif; width:960px; margin:0 auto; height:21px;}
.tip a {
	margin:0px 0 0 15px;
	display:block;
	padding-top: 4px;
}
.bianzhe {
	margin:0 auto;
	width:840px;
	font-size: 14px;
	line-height: 24px;
	padding: 16px 15px 16px 105px;
	background-color: #FFFFFF;
	background: url(images/aaa.jpg) no-repeat 10px 5px #fff;
}
.bianzhe strong { color:#FF3300; margin-right:2px;}
	
	
.main{
	margin:0 auto;
	width:960px;
	background-color: #FFFFFF;
	overflow: hidden;
	font-size: 14px;
	line-height: 24px;
	padding-top: 10px;
}
.main h2 {
	border-top:3px solid #CCCCCC;
	font-size:14px;
	line-height:28px;
	background: #F3F3F3;
	text-indent: 12px;
	color: #3F678B;
	margin: 8px 2px 8px 2px;
}
.main h2 a { color: #3F678B;}
.main h2 a:hover { color:#0066CC;}
.main .left {
	width:385px;
	float:left;
	padding-left: 15px;
}
.main .right {
	width:545px;
	float:left;
	padding-right: 15px;
}
.main .right2 {
	width:540px;
	float:left;
	padding-left: 20px;
}
.imgb  img{ padding:3px; border:1px solid #ddd;}
.main strong {
	font-weight: bold;
	margin:0 5px;
	color: #2D85B7;
}
.main span { line-height:24px;}
.main .a3 {
	float:left;
	width:266px;
	height: 412px;
	border: 1px solid #ccc;
	padding: 5px;
}
.jian { float:left; height:422px; background:url(images/b2.jpg) no-repeat center center; width:50px;}
.main .marginleft15 { margin-left:15px; display:inline;}
.main .a3 span { font-size:18px;padding:0px 15px 0 15px; height:28px; line-height:28px;}
.orange a { color:#FF6600;}
.orange a:hover {
	color:#FF0000;
	background: url(images/bg22.jpg);
}
.main .a3 span b { font-size:18px; color:#FF6600;}
.main .a3 p { padding:0px 15px 0 15px; font-size:14px; line-height:20px; color:#666666; text-indent:24px;}
.main .a3 .img { text-align:center; margin-bottom:8px;}

.p4 { background:url(images/xian.gif) no-repeat center bottom #fff; padding-bottom:6px;}
.p4 p { font-size:14px; line-height:22px; color:#666666; text-indent:24px;}
.p4 h4 {
	font-size:22px;
	background: url(images/bgbg.jpg) no-repeat center 0;
	height: 38px;
	text-align: center;
	color: #FF0000;
	line-height: 38px;
}
.red a{ color:#FF0000;}
.red a:hover { color:#CC0000;}
.p44 {  padding-bottom:6px;}
.p44 p { font-size:14px; line-height:22px; color:#666666; text-indent:24px;}
.p44 h4 {	font-size:22px;
	background: url(images/bgbg.jpg) no-repeat center 0;
	height: 38px;
	text-align: center;
	color: #FF0000;
	line-height: 38px;}
.main .left270 { float:left; width:270px;padding-left:20px;}
.main .left640 { float:left; width:640px;padding-left:20px;}
.main .left250 { float:left; width:250px;padding-left:20px;}
.main .left660 { float:left; width:660px;padding-left:20px;}
.main .left370 { float:left; width:370px;padding-left:20px;}
.main .left540 { float:left; width:540px;padding-left:20px;}


.main4 {
	margin:0 auto;
	width:960px;
	background-color:#FFFFFF;
	overflow: hidden;
	padding-top: 8px;
}
.main4 h2 {	border-top:3px solid #CCCCCC;
	font-size:14px;
	line-height:28px;
	background: #F3F3F3;
	text-indent: 12px;
	color: #3F678B;
	margin: 8px 2px 0px 2px;}
.main4a {
	width:258px;
	height:166px;
	border:1px solid #ddd;
	background-color:#F5F8FA;
	float:left;
	margin-left: 19px;
	display: inline;
	padding: 10px 12px 0 185px;
	color: #424B59;
	margin-top: 12px;
	font-size: 14px;
	line-height: 22px;
}
.main4a h3 {
	font-size:16px;
	line-height:26px;
	background: url(images/bg22.jpg) no-repeat -80px 0;
	padding-left: 10px;
	color: #935706;
}
.bg1 { background:url(images/6.jpg) no-repeat 8px 8px #F5F8FA;}
.bg2 { background:url(images/11.jpg) no-repeat 8px 8px #F5F8FA;}
.bg3 { background:url(images/12.jpg) no-repeat 8px 8px #F5F8FA;}
.bg4 { background:url(images/7.jpg) no-repeat 8px 8px #F5F8FA;}
.zt {
	padding-bottom:12px;
	margin:0 auto;
	padding-top:19px;
	background-color: #F5F8FA;
	width: 960px; overflow:hidden;
}
.zt h2 {	border-top:3px solid #CCCCCC;
	font-size:14px;
	line-height:28px;
	background: url(images/b1.gif) no-repeat 10px 10px #F3F3F3;
	text-indent: 28px;
	color: #3F678B;
	margin: 8px 2px 8px 2px;}
	.zt ul { padding-left:50px;}
.zt li { float:left; width:208px; text-align:center;}
